Overall Meaning

The opening line of the song's first verse, "Wood grain in the winter contracts, binding the things inside its cracks," suggests that the singer is discussing their own emotional state as it relates to the season. The idea of wood "contracting" during the winter is metaphorical for the way in which the singer's own emotions are being impacted by the cold weather. The idea of internal things being "bound" suggests feelings of being trapped or restricted.


In the second half of the first verse, the lyrics take on a more physical tone, discussing the way that ice is forming around things that were once warm. This imagery is also metaphorical for the singer's emotional state, with the "warmth" perhaps suggesting passion or enthusiasm, which is now being replaced by a sense of emotional numbness. The singer references their own "strengths and weaknesses," indicating that they are struggling with some kind of personal challenge.


In the chorus, the singer discusses the way that they feel "slow." This could be a reference to feeling depressed or unmotivated. The line "shown off to witnesses whom I don't know" suggests that the singer is feeling vulnerable and exposed, perhaps as a result of their emotional struggles.
